News from the Center

MIT students are gearing up for summer challenges, traveling to California for the Hyperloop Pod Competition, to Nebraska for the Formula SAE Electric, and to Germany for the Formula Student Germany competitions. Our K-12 work continues and I had the pleasure of meeting students from TechBoston Academy when they presented their projects at the Stata Center.
And MIT students have caught the attention of WCVB's Mike Wankum. Enjoy the videos
